AUBURN — The Corporate and Community Services department at Central Maine Community College will offer a grant writing workshop May 15 from 8:30 a.m. to 12:30 p.m. The cost is $89 and includes materials.

The workshop is an introduction to preparing proposals for funding nonprofits. It is a workshop for beginners, who are prepared for a thorough overview of the process, as well as more experienced practitioners who seek to build a stronger knowledge base.

Participants will gain an understanding of the steps involved to identify prospective funding sources, develop a plan of approach to seek support, understand the fundamentals of project design and prepare effective proposals.

The program will be facilitated by Christos Gianopoulos. He has decades of experience in personal and professional development, leadership of community initiatives, and teaching. He has been a project director for nonprofit organizations such as Maine Audubon Society and the Maine Lyceum. A graduate of Bowdoin College, he also holds graduate degrees from American University and Syracuse University.
